Nintendo Announces New Super Smash Bros. Ultimate Bundle, Special Edition Smash Bros. Pro Controller
Posted on August 28 2018 by Rod Lloyd
The December 7th release date of Super Smash Bros. Ultimate is quickly approaching, and Nintendo is promoting its new fighting game with a new bundle, a new controller, and various other offers. The company recently announced a new bundle for Super Smash Bros. Ultimate to be released on December 7th, which will include a special edition Pro Controller, a silver case, and a copy of the new Smash title. And if fans simply want the new Pro Controller a la carte, Nintendo announced that a standalone version of the gamepad will be made available as well.
Nintendo recently announced several new products for the 2018 holiday season. Perhaps the biggest announcements related to the upcoming Super Smash Bros. Ultimate, such as a brand new bundle:
“A bundle featuring a new Nintendo Switch Pro Controller adorned with the Super Smash Bros. Ultimate logo, a steel case and the Super Smash Bros. Ultimate game launches on Dec. 7 at a suggested retail price of $139.99.”
And if the special edition Pro Controller piqued your interest, you’ll be happy to know that Nintendo will be selling it as a standalone product as well:
“The Super Smash Bros. Ultimate Nintendo Switch Pro Controller will also launch as a standalone product on the same day (Dec. 7) at a suggested retail price of $74.99.”
In other news, Nintendo also announced new “starter pack” versions of three Switch titles, including Breath of the Wild:
“…on Sept. 28, the “starter pack” versions of three top-rated Nintendo Switch games will launch in stores. These versions of The Legend of Zelda: Breath of the Wild, Splatoon 2 and Super Mario Odyssey will launch with the game and a colorful strategy guide at a suggested retail price of $59.99 each.”
And lastly, the company has announced a new 2DS XL color scheme and bundle:
“On Sept. 28, a New Nintendo 2DS XL system in a new purple + silver color with the high-octane Mario Kart 7 game pre-installed will be available at a suggested retail price of only $149.99. Both of the currently available New Nintendo 2DS XL color schemes (black + turquoise and white + orange) will also be changed to bundles with the Mario Kart 7game pre-installed on the same day.”
The Super Smash Bros. Ultimate bundle and Smash Bros. Pro Controller will release on December 7th alongside the game. The bundle has a recommended retail price of $139.99 USD, and the controller has a recommended retail price of $74.99 USD.
All “starter pack” Switch games, including Breath of the Wild, will release on September 28th for a recommended retail price of $59.99 USD. The new bundle for the New Nintendo 2DS XL will also release on September 28th, for a recommended retail price of $149.99 USD.
